Rochdi Achenteh (born 7 March 1988) is a Moroccan international footballer who plays as a left back, most recently for FC Ararat-Armenia.[1]

Club career

Achenteh came through the PSV Eindhoven youth system[2] and later played for FC Eindhoven and PEC Zwolle, before leaving Zwolle for Vitesse in January 2014.[3] In January 2016, Achenteh was snapped up by Willem II.[4]

On 25 June 2019, Ararat-Armenia announced the signing of Achenteh.[5] On 18 July 2020, Achenteh left Ararat-Armenia.[6]

International career

Achenteh made his debut for Morocco in a November 2014 Africa Nations Cup qualification match against Benin.[7]
